Quote:flsprtsgod, I looked it up and they still have the Jedi training. It's for kids of a certain age. They take them on stage in front of the audience, "teach" them how to use a light saber, and then Vader comes out. They have to fight him and they scare him off. They changed out Vader for the other two I mentioned when 7 came out and renovated the show into Trials of the Temple. They can put twice as many kids through it that way. Vader moved over to Star Wars Launch Bay that used to be the Animation Courtyard.
